Scarlett Hao
+5
In this half Hobbit-hole shaped building you can find the best Ramen in town. Chill, casual environment, friendly and impressively bearded staffs. Juicy and tender sliced pork belly. Crispy flavorful seaweed paper. Perfectly cooked soft boiled egg. Very well balanced bowl of ramen. You can choose the thickness of your own broth. We tried Regular and Stout, both are amazing. Happy Hour is 3-6pm M-F, reversed happy hour Fri & Sat 9-11pm, all day Sunday, $1 off drinks and $2 off pitchers. Beer and Sake, tea & coffee. They have some parking spots next to their building, just don’t park in the next door auto parts place.
